Fluminense set squad return dates for 2026

After finishing the 2025 season, Fluminense is already working on planning for the next year and has set the date for the players’ return. The Tricolor board has decided to split the squad into two groups as a strategy to prioritize the competitions that kick off at the beginning of 2026.
For the next season, the CBF has made some changes to the calendar. The Campeonato Carioca will start on January 14, and the Brasileirão will also begin earlier, on the 28th of the same month.
Thus, the first group will report back on January 2, consisting of young players for the start of the state tournament. The second group, made up of the starting players, will return from vacation on the 8th of the same month to focus on preparations for the Campeonato Brasileiro. The information was released by the portal Lance!, through journalist Pedro Brandão.
Due to a shorter rest period before the start of the 2026 season, the management of the Time de Guerreiros will allocate some vacation days to the players during the National Teams World Cup in the middle of the year.
